Основы функционирования Windows-PowerShell

Основы функционирования Windows-PowerShell

PowerShell образует из-себя средство терминальной оболочки и язык командных-сценариев, разработанный ради автоматизации операций а-также администрирования инфраструктурой. Инструмент задействуется для выполнения команд, подготовки системной среды, администрирования сервисов а-также обработки сведений. Во отличие от классических терминальных сред, PowerShell-среда функционирует не исключительно со строками, однако плюс через структурами, данный-фактор расширяет инструменты Spinto обработки а-также администрирования.

Во современных платформах PowerShell-среда задействуется ради упрощения повседневных задач а-также формирования системных сценариев. В практических разборах и прикладных сценариях, среди-них Spinto сasino, регулярно демонстрируется, как с-помощью использованием PowerShell возможно управлять файлами, операциями и network конфигурациями без использования графического интерфейса.

Главные механизмы функционирования Windows-PowerShell

PowerShell основан вокруг модели встроенных-команд — служебных встроенных команд, каждая из этих-команд выполняет точную операцию. Командлеты содержат единую схему обозначений, обычно состоящую с-помощью действия плюс существительного. Подобный формат делает инструкции значительно логичными плюс структурированными.

Отдельный командлет возвращает структуру, а не текстовую запись. Данный-принцип означает, что вывод возможно отправлять в иные операции без-необходимости дополнительной преобразования. Данный подход помогает строить цепочки действий, внутри которых данные поэтапно передаются различными механизмами.

Использование через Windows-PowerShell формируется на-основе структурированного проведения команд. Пользователь а-также командный-файл задает действия, а PowerShell проводит операции согласно установленном сценарии. За-счет такой-логике возможно формировать скрипты, которые самостоятельно проводят развитые операции без-постоянного ручного участия Spinto casino.

Cmdlet-команды а-также их формат

Командлеты выступают основой PowerShell. Такие-команды содержат стандартизированный принцип именования, например Get-Process, Set-Location либо Remove-Item. Глагол обозначает действие, при-этом объект указывает объект, с которым данное действие проводится.

Cmdlet-команды могут использовать настройки, что дополняют сценарий работы. Например, можно указать определенный объект, папку или службу. Аргументы позволяют настроить Спинто казино операцию под-нужную определенную операцию и создают работу намного настраиваемой.

Вывод выполнения cmdlet-команды возможно сохранить в переменную а-также передать далее по-цепочке конвейеру. Такой-подход дает-возможность сочетать команды плюс создавать значительно многоэтапные скрипты, состоящие с-помощью ряда этапов.

Работа со структурами

Ключевой в-числе основных особенностей PowerShell считается работа со данными. Во отличие с традиционных интерфейсов, в-которых инструкции выдают строки, PowerShell возвращает структурированные объекты. Каждый объект включает свойства а-также действия, которые можно применять ради последующей обработки.

Допустим, во-время получении перечня процессов PowerShell выдает не исключительно записи со именами, при-этом элементы с сведениями об каждом Spinto процессе. Это помогает отбирать, распределять и обновлять данные без дополнительных преобразований.

Работа с объектами упрощает изучение информации и формирует скрипты намного корректными. Возможно извлекать лишь нужные поля, проводить сравнения и задействовать условия без-необходимости сложных операций над строками.

Конвейер Windows-PowerShell

Pipeline дает-возможность передавать итог первой команды в другую. Данный-механизм один среди важных механизмов PowerShell. Посредством его использованием можно соединять ряд командлетов во общую схему, где каждая операция проверяет данные, полученные из прошлой.

Данный принцип делает сценарии краткими а-также логичными. Взамен формирования служебных документов а-также значений можно сразу отправлять результат дальше. Подобная-логика облегчает проведение операций плюс сокращает вероятность Spinto casino сбоев.

Цепочка активно используется при сортировки данных, получении требуемых записей плюс проведении связанных операций. Он выступает значимой основой структуры функционирования PowerShell.

Переменные и размещение данных

Контейнеры в PowerShell задействуются с-целью сохранения данных, она может оставаться задействована далее. Они задаются маркером $ плюс могут включать различные типы информации, охватывая текст, показатели, массивы и объекты.

Использование контейнеров позволяет фиксировать служебные выводы плюс упрощает работу при многоэтапными цепочками. Без дублирующего проведения той-же и аналогичной же инструкции возможно зафиксировать итог плюс применить его еще-раз.

Переменные также позволяют структурировать сценарий а-также формируют код более понятным. Данный-фактор в-частности значимо Спинто казино во-время создании больших цепочек, где нужно обрабатывать множеством данных.

Сценарии для Windows-PowerShell

Windows-PowerShell поддерживает разработку командных-файлов — файлов со расширением .ps1, содержащих цепочку инструкций. Сценарии позволяют ускорить процессы и запускать их повторно без-ручного прямого запуска.

Командные-файлы способны включать условия, итерации а-также методы. Такой-набор делает сценарии полноценным средством для решения многоэтапных операций. Командные-файлы используются с-целью конфигурации сред, анализа данных а-также выполнения регулярных действий.

До запуском скриптов необходимо принимать-во-внимание политику контроля платформы. PowerShell-среда Spinto может контролировать запуск сценариев ради снижения-риска от нежелательного скрипта. Из-за-этого необходимо грамотно настраивать разрешения плюс задействовать лишь доверенные скрипты.

Селекция плюс преобразование информации

PowerShell дает средства ради фильтрации и анализа сведений. Посредством средств использованием реально выбирать лишь подходящие данные, распределять их а-также выполнять различные действия.

Отбор помогает уменьшить объем сведений и сконцентрироваться на-важных значимых записях. Данный-подход Spinto casino особенно полезно во-время обработке с большими перечнями процессов а-также информации.

Анализ сведений имеет-возможность содержать конвертацию структур, объединение значений и проведение операций. Такие процессы часто используются в оптимизации а-также аналитике.

Работа со документами и инфраструктурой

PowerShell регулярно задействуется для контроля файлами и каталогами. С его применением можно создавать, удалять, перемещать и редактировать файлы. Кроме-того реально открывать содержимое папок Спинто казино плюс проводить поиск.

Кроме операций с данными, Windows-PowerShell позволяет управлять процессами, службами плюс настройками платформы. Такая-возможность создает инструмент универсальным средством с-целью обслуживания.

Сценарии могут автоматически выполнять дублирующее сохранение, чистить временные данные и контролировать изменения внутри платформе. Это позволяет поддерживать устойчивость плюс стабильность работы.

Дистанционное администрирование

Windows-PowerShell поддерживает сетевое запуск операций. Это позволяет администрировать удаленными устройствами а-также серверами без-прямого непосредственного доступа с устройствам. Подобный принцип активно применяется в Spinto бизнес средах.

Удаленное контроль позволяет запускать действия с-одного-узла. Допустим, можно обновить программное ПО на-нескольких множестве компьютерах сразу или проверить их.

Для-выполнения в дистанционном режиме-работы используются защитные протоколы а-также конфигурации безопасности. Данный-фактор создает защиту сведений и контроль возможностей.

Контроль PowerShell

Windows-PowerShell включает средства защиты, что ограничивают выполнение командных-файлов. Это необходимо ради защиты-от запуска нежелательных файлов. PowerShell может проверять защитную верификацию либо допуск на-запуск запуск сценариев.

Необходимо соблюдать политику контроля во-время использовании со PowerShell-средой. Нежелательно Spinto casino выполнять неизвестные сценарии плюс изменять параметры без-оценки учета последствий.

Мониторинг доступа плюс валидация файлов помогают снизить вероятность-ошибок и создают надежную работу среды. Контролируемое применение Windows-PowerShell считается значимой составляющей управления.

Реальное задействование PowerShell-среды

PowerShell-среда используется внутри многочисленных направлениях, включая обслуживание, разработку плюс обработку сведений. Инструмент позволяет автоматизировать задачи, контролировать Спинто казино системами плюс передавать информацию.

С-помощью его помощью реально формировать сводки, подготавливать окружение, контролировать пользователями а-также проводить сложные процессы. Такая-возможность делает Windows-PowerShell гибким инструментом с-целью взаимодействия с средой.

Адаптивность а-также масштабируемость дают-возможность подстраивать Windows-PowerShell под-нужные конкретные сценарии. Он выступает востребованным средством в современных IT экосистемах.

Расширенные возможности и расширения

PowerShell-среда позволяет дополнение функциональности за-счет использование модулей. Расширение являет из-себя набор командлетов, процедур и ресурсов, объединенных в общий модуль. С расширений использованием реально добавлять свежие возможности без редактирования главной среды. Допустим, доступны пакеты для взаимодействия со cloud системами, базами сведений Spinto и network инструментами.

Загрузка модулей помогает использовать расширенные инструкции так же удобно, как-и стандартные инструменты. Это формирует PowerShell-среду адаптивным и расширяемым под разные сценарии. Администраторы а-также создатели имеют-возможность формировать внутренние расширения, которые подходят конкретным задачам среды.

Также Windows-PowerShell обеспечивает ведение журналов плюс логирование. Командные-файлы способны сохранять информацию касательно исполнении, записывать сбои и сохранять результаты команд. Данный-механизм необходимо с-целью оценки, отладки а-также мониторинга операций. Записи дают-возможность разобраться, конкретные команды проводились и в какой Spinto casino очередности.

Сбои и их устранение

В-процессе взаимодействии через скриптами способны возникать проблемы, обусловленные со доступом, недоступностью ресурсов а-также некорректными параметрами. PowerShell содержит инструменты устранения подобных сценариев. Скрипт способен контролировать условия запуска а-также отвечать в-случае ошибки.

Обработка исключений помогает избежать прерывания выполнения плюс создает устойчивую работу. Скрипт может вывести уведомление, сохранить событие во лог или запустить альтернативное команду. Это формирует сценарии значительно стабильной плюс контролируемой.

Корректная работа с исключениями особенно значима во многоэтапных сценариях, когда подключено ряд модулей. Учет исключений позволяет обеспечить корректность сведений плюс корректность выполнения процессов Спинто казино.